3 Teens Rob Bicycle In Nassau; Knocking Victim To Ground: Police
They were found a short time later on the LiRR Merrick station platform, police said.

MERRICK, NY — Three boys were arrested Sunday evening in Merrick for robbing a bicycle, police said.
The 13-year-old victim was riding his OM Flyer bicycle on Merrick when he was approached by three teenagers (14, 15 and 16 years old). They knocked the victim off his bicycle, causing damage to the wheel and took the bike, leaving theirs as they fled, authorities said.
A short time later the boys were located on the platform at the LIRR Merrick station. They were placed into custody. The bicycle was recovered and returned to the victim.

Two of the boys are being charged with second-degree robbery 2 nd Degree and fourth-degree grand larceny. They were scheduled to appear at Nassau County Family Court on Monday. The third juvenile faces third-degree criminal mischief, along with second-degree robbery and fourth-degree grand larceny. He is scheduled to be arraigned Monday in Firat District Court.
